Works-In-Process Showing & Community Workshop
June 18 | 6:00–8:30 PM
at the Chicago Cultural Center
Join Chicago Dance Crash for an open studio experience as part of our three-week residency with choreographer Annie Franklin, developing new work in collaboration with producer e j e c t.
This open rehearsal invites community members into the creative process, offering a firsthand look at how Franklin and e j e c t are working with the ensemble. Participants will see the methods Crash is using to foster collaboration between dancers and musicians, exploring how movement and sound can be built simultaneously. The process highlights how two artistic communities, often siloed, can create in dialogue through a shared understanding of music and its composition, a skillset especially prevalent in freestyle-based artists.
Schedule
6:00–7:00 PM | Community Workshop with Annie Franklin
A movement-based workshop led by Franklin, offering participants a chance to engage with her choreographic approach and explore improvisation, physical awareness, and personal movement language.
7:00–8:30 PM | In-Process Showing + Talkback
A showing of material developed during the residency, featuring live collaboration between the dancers and e j e c t. The evening concludes with a talkback, giving audiences insight into the creative process and an opportunity to engage directly with the artists.
